A Successful Night Envisioning the Future of Advertising

An event that brought industry leaders together to share insight on the future of advertising and how to adapt across industry disciplines. Envision was hosted by BIGEYE Advertising Agency and featured 4 speakers who spoke on their industry experience and predictions for future insight. This 3-hour cocktail attire event on March 28, 2019, was an engaging evening of effective strategizing. Envision began at 7 PM, with an open bar, music, mingling, and concluding with inspiring speakers such as Ben Hewitt, owner, and founder of Corckcicle; Luis Mark González Jr, senior graphic designer at InVision; Kelly Fulford, director of partnerships and digital sales at the NBC Universal Golf Channel; and Kristen Wiley, CEO of Statusphere. “We were blown out of the water by the community’s passion for learning,” said agency CEO and principal, Justin Ramb. “With a great turnout, innovative concepts, and engaging speakers Envision delivered more than we had hoped.” According to BIGEYE’s lead designer, Rhett Whitney, there were over75 100 people in attendance at this event designed to help local advertisers plan for the coming year while looking to the future of the industry. The expert speakers brought cutting-edge concepts and unique viewpoints to the table as they presented their strategic predictions for industry direction. BIGEYE has distinguished itself as a learning space for the Florida advertising community with the success of Envision. “I am extremely proud of what we accomplished with Envision,” said agency marketing specialist, and event director LeAnne Ball. “We wanted to bring the advertising community together to discuss the coming trends and obstacles of the industry and I know that everyone went home more prepared for the future.”
